diff options
author | Marcelo Vanzin <vanzin@cloudera.com> | 2016-12-08 09:48:33 -0800 |
---|---|---|
committer | Marcelo Vanzin <vanzin@cloudera.com> | 2016-12-08 09:48:33 -0800 |
commit | b44d1b8fcf00b238df434cf70ad09460b27adf07 (patch) | |
tree | 9caf5f4ceaae54f6b8af679b4a5cb79af4214f07 | |
parent | 6a5a7254dc37952505989e9e580a14543adb730c (diff) | |
download | spark-b44d1b8fcf00b238df434cf70ad09460b27adf07.tar.gz spark-b44d1b8fcf00b238df434cf70ad09460b27adf07.tar.bz2 spark-b44d1b8fcf00b238df434cf70ad09460b27adf07.zip |
[SPARK-18662][HOTFIX] Add new resource-managers directories to SparkLauncher.
These directories are added to the classpath of applications when testing or
using SPARK_PREPEND_CLASSES, otherwise updated classes are not seen. Also,
add the mesos directory which was missing.
Author: Marcelo Vanzin <vanzin@cloudera.com>
Closes #16202 from vanzin/SPARK-18662.
-rw-r--r-- | launcher/src/main/java/org/apache/spark/launcher/AbstractCommandBuilder.java | 5 |
1 files changed, 3 insertions, 2 deletions
diff --git a/launcher/src/main/java/org/apache/spark/launcher/AbstractCommandBuilder.java b/launcher/src/main/java/org/apache/spark/launcher/AbstractCommandBuilder.java index c7488082ca..ba43659d96 100644 --- a/launcher/src/main/java/org/apache/spark/launcher/AbstractCommandBuilder.java +++ b/launcher/src/main/java/org/apache/spark/launcher/AbstractCommandBuilder.java @@ -158,12 +158,13 @@ abstract class AbstractCommandBuilder { "launcher", "mllib", "repl", + "resource-managers/mesos", + "resource-managers/yarn", "sql/catalyst", "sql/core", "sql/hive", "sql/hive-thriftserver", - "streaming", - "yarn" + "streaming" ); if (prependClasses) { if (!isTesting) { |